One serving equals 1 cupcake, 1 slice of cake, 2 small cookies, or 1 brownie. For mini desserts, count 2-3 minis as one standard serving.
Wedding cake servings are standard (1 slice per guest). However, if you have a dessert table in addition to the cake, plan for 2-3 extra bites per person.
Yes! We recommend adding 10-15% to your final count to account for dropped plates or extra-hungry guests.
